The Commercial Water Damage Restoration Process
Our team follows a meticulous process to ensure that your commercial property is restored to its original condition. We’ll work with you to document damage, assess the scope of the project, and develop a customized plan to get your business back up and running. Our process includes:
Step 1: Assessment and Documentation
Our team will conduct a thorough assessment of the damage, documenting everything from the source of the leak to the extent of the damage. This will help us develop a plan to address the issue and ensure that your insurance company is aware of the extent of the damage.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
We’ll use our state-of-the-art equipment to extract water from your property, including carpet extractors, wet/dry vacuums, and dehumidifiers. Our team will work quickly to dry your property, using specialized equipment to monitor moisture levels and ensure that everything is dry and safe.
Step 3: Cleaning and Disinfecting
Once the water has been extracted and the property is dry, our team will clean and disinfect the affected areas. This will help prevent the growth of mold and mildew, which can cause further damage and pose health risks.
Step 4: Repair and Reconstruction
Our team will work with you to repair and reconstruct any damaged areas, including walls, ceilings, and flooring. We’ll use high-quality materials and construction techniques to ensure that your property is restored to its original condition.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Certification
Once the repairs are compl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that everything is safe and in working order. We’ll also provide certification that the work has been completed to industry standards.

Warning Signs of Commercial Water Damage
Water damage can be a silent enemy, causing damage and destruction without warning. But, there are often warning signs that can show a problem. If you notice any of the following signs, it’s essential to take immediate action: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Musty odors can be a sign of mold or mildew growth, which can cause further damage and pose health risks. If you notice a musty smell in your property,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action to prevent further damage.
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ice water stains on your ceilings or walls,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or a leak. If you notice any damage to your flooring,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action to prevent further damage.
Discoloration or Peeling Paint
Discoloration or peeling paint can be a sign of water damage or a leak. If you notice any damage to your paint or walls,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action to prevent further damage.
Increased Energy Bills
Increased energy bills can be a sign of water damage or a leak. If you notice a sudden increase in your energy bills,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action to prevent further damage.
Leaks or Water Spots Under Appliances
Leaks or water spots under appliances can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ice any leaks or water spots under your appliances, it’s essential to investigate the source and take action to prevent further damage.

Commercial Water Damage Restoration Cost in Covington, KY
The cost of commercial water damage restoration can vary widely dep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Covington, KY.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of surfaces |
| Repair and Reconstruction | $1,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of repairs needed |
| Final Inspection and Certification |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, complexity of repairs |
